4241.0. "Decserver90 TL with new mac address" by SNOFS2::HASEGAWA () Thu Feb 27 1997 14:50

    Hi all.
    
    Problem with DECserver90 TL which has new MAC address ?
    
    DECserver90 TL keeps re-booting every 10-15 mini. without any load.
    Crash code were 002,003,or 00D, and this server was brand new one.
    
    Replaced with digital spear but same thing happened. I tried another
    spear but no diffence.
    
    All 3 server have new MAC address, and finaly I replaced DECserver90
    with old MAC address it's working fine on same DEChub900.
    
    Tested 2 spears with another DEChub900 running v4.2 backplane .
    
    Customer's DEChub is running with 4.11.
    
    Is there any problem?
    
    
    Thanks,
    Atsushi Hasegawa
    MCS Sydney

RE: .0

Sounds like the DECservers are being loaded with an inappropriate image.
It is possible that a BOOTP server is delivering the image based on a
registered MAC address, and the default image for unknown MAC addresses
is the wrong one.  A console log (from port 1) during boot would be
helpful.

    Atsushi,
    
    I had the same problem with a batch of DS90TL with 00-00-F8 address
    prefix. One of the units have been sent to terminal server engineering
    for investigation. These units were booting from mop and not bootp.
    Frequency of crashes varies from 1/2 hr to days.
